Plan for the Week Ahead

While Sundays are primarily for relaxation and enjoyment, it's also a smart idea to spend some time planning for the week ahead. This can help you feel more organized, prepared, and in control. Take a few moments to review your schedule, identify your priorities, and set some goals for the week. This will give you a sense of direction and purpose. Start by looking at your calendar and identifying any important meetings, deadlines, or appointments. Write them down and make sure you have everything you need to be prepared. Then, think about your overall goals for the week. What do you want to accomplish? What projects do you want to work on? Break your goals down into smaller, more manageable tasks. This will make them seem less daunting and more achievable. Create a to-do list for the week. Write down all the tasks you need to complete, both big and small. Prioritize your tasks and focus on the most important ones first. This will help you stay focused and productive throughout the week. Consider using a planner or a digital task management tool to keep track of your schedule and to-do list. There are many great apps and resources available that can help you stay organized. Planning your meals for the week can also save you time and money. Create a meal plan, make a grocery list, and do your shopping on Sunday. This will prevent you from making unhealthy food choices during the week and reduce the temptation to order takeout. Finally, take some time to reflect on the past week. What did you accomplish? What challenges did you face? What lessons did you learn? This reflection can help you gain valuable insights and make improvements for the future. Planning for the week ahead doesn't have to be a chore. It can actually be a very empowering and motivating process. When you have a clear plan, you'll feel more confident, focused, and ready to tackle whatever comes your way. So, take some time on Sunday to get organized and set yourself up for success.
